Abstract
In the multipatb multiple-input multiple-output (MIMO) channel, long-term/large-scale properties (e.g., delays, angles, powers) remain approximately constant over many coherence times (i.e., over many Doppler periods) and define the structural terms of the propagation channel referred as delay (powers and delays) and angular (powers and angles of departure and arrival) modes of the channel. Effective improvement of the channel estimate is obtained by estimating delay and angular modal spaces via modal analysis and by filtering the (original) least squares channel estimates as projection onto the modal spaces. The paper also provides experimental validation of the overall method with realistic channel models
